It wasn't the play Erik Spoelstra had in mind for Chris Bosh with the Miami Heat trailing the Portland Trail Blazers 107-105 and 7.7 seconds remaining.

"My call at the end of the game was more conservative," Spoelstra said. "I drew something up to get him on the move and he said, ‘No, I want it for the 3.' So he overruled it and became a prophet."

Spoelstra's original blueprint had Bosh receiving the ball from Dwyane Wade at the foul line extended, the midrange spot from which Bosh led the NBA last season in field goal percentage and has made a good living. A successful shot would've tied the score and likely sent the game to overtime. Then Bosh did the math.

"I kind of figured that it was going to be a long 2, and I didn't want that," Bosh said. "I knew I would be open and have more space if I popped for 3. In that situation, I wanted to go for the win," Bosh said.
